The story of Aaron Hernandez, the former NFL star, took a tragic turn when he was found dead in his prison cell in 2017. While his athletic prowess once captivated audiences, the post-mortem examination of his brain revealed a shocking truth: he suffered from severe chronic traumatic encephalopathy (CTE). This discovery ignited discussions about the long-term impact of football on athletes' brains and the potential links between CTE and behavior.

Understanding CTE

Chronic Traumatic Encephalopathy (CTE) is a neurodegenerative disease caused by repeated head trauma. It leads to the progressive deterioration of brain tissue and the accumulation of an abnormal protein called tau. CTE can manifest in a variety of symptoms, including:

  • Memory loss
  • Impulsive behavior
  • Aggression
  • Depression
  • Impaired judgment

These symptoms can significantly impact an individual's daily life and relationships.

Aaron Hernandez's CTE Diagnosis

Following Hernandez’s death, his brain was examined by Dr. Ann McKee, a leading expert in CTE research. The results were startling. Hernandez, at just 27 years old, had stage III CTE, a level typically found in individuals much older. Implications of the Findings

The revelation of Hernandez's severe CTE sparked widespread debate about the dangers of contact sports, especially football. It raised critical questions about player safety, the long-term consequences of repeated head trauma, and the responsibility of sports organizations to protect their athletes. This case added significant weight to the growing body of evidence linking CTE to behavioral changes and mental health issues.

The Ongoing Debate and Future Research

The connection between CTE and behavior remains a complex and evolving area of research. While the Hernandez case highlighted the potential link between CTE and violent behavior, it is important to note that not everyone with CTE exhibits such behavior. Further research is needed to fully understand the factors that contribute to the development and progression of CTE, as well as its impact on behavior.

Protecting Athletes and Preventing CTE

Efforts to mitigate the risk of CTE in athletes are crucial. These include:

  • Implementing stricter concussion protocols
  • Improving helmet technology
  • Reducing the frequency and intensity of head impacts during practice and games
  • Educating athletes, coaches, and parents about the risks of head trauma

By taking proactive steps to protect athletes' brains, we can help reduce the incidence of CTE and its devastating consequences.
